Why the springtime matters more than most property owners realize

A garage door is a well balanced system. The spring offsets the weight of the door so the motor does not need to do all the work. When that balance is shed, the garage door electric motor pressures, the opener may sound louder than usual, and the door can quit partway or become unreliable. In sensible terms, a damaged or damaged springtime can make the whole door act terribly long before it quits moving altogether.

There is also a resilience concern that matters in Queensland. Official preparedness support recognizes garage doors as a known powerlessness in cyclones. If the door is not effectively ranked for wind pressure, or if it does not have a suitable supporting system when severe weather approaches, it can stop working under load. As soon as a garage door paves the way, the damages can spread out right into surrounding wall surfaces, ceilings, and roof covering cladding. That is not a tiny repair work. It can become a significant architectural and weatherproofing problem.

That is why spring problem, door ranking, and tornado readiness all belong in the exact same discussion. A springtime may appear like a little element, yet on a garage door it plays a central function in both everyday function and severe-weather resilience.

Signs you are dealing with a springtime problem

A failed or stopping working spring normally leaves clues. The door might really feel much heavier than normal when raised by hand. It may open just partway and then stop. You could listen to a sharp bang from the garage, which is typically the audio people see when a torsion springtime snaps. In other situations the door will go jagged, relocate erratically, or close much faster than it should.

The opener can likewise expose the issue. If the springtime has lost stress or busted entirely, the garage door motor might have a hard time to lift the door, click without moving it properly, or reverse suddenly. That is not always an electric motor fault. In numerous homes, the opener obtains criticized first when the genuine concern is inadequate springtime balance.

Some home owners discover second troubles as well, like gaps at the bottom, used seals, or a structure that seems out of square after a storm. Those information issue since a springtime issue can subject other weak points in the door system, particularly if the door has actually been hit by wind, moisture, or debris.

What can be inspected securely prior to anybody touches the spring

There is useful job a home owner can do without going near the springtime equipment itself. The goal is to gather information, safeguard the system from further stress, and determine whether emergency situation repair work are needed.

First, stop using the door if it is clearly out of balance. Do not maintain running the opener just to see if it "catches." Repeated attempts can exhaust the motor and damage other parts of the system. If the garage door is stuck open, safeguard the location as ideal you can and stay clear of positioning on your own under the door.

Second, look at the noticeable parts of the system from a safe distance. Examine whether the door rests level on the tracks, whether seals are intact, and whether the opening looks harmed around the edges. If you notice bent panels, displaced track sections, or obvious indicators of effect, those are ideas that the springtime concern may not be isolated.

Third, consider timing. If a storm is coming close to, the repair discussion adjustments. Queensland preparedness guidance consistently worries safeguarding homes before serious weather condition and remaining tuned to cautions throughout cyclones and tornados. A garage door that is currently endangered should not be delegated chance when high winds are possible.

A short safety and security check prior to deciding what to do next

  1. Stop running the door if it really feels uncommonly heavy or relocates unevenly.
  2. Keep free from the spring, cords, and braces, particularly if anything looks twisted or loose.
  3. Check the door opening, seals, and bordering structure for storm-related damage.
  4. If severe weather condition is approaching, treat the garage door as component of your home's storm plan.
  5. Call for professional assistance if the door is stuck, off-balance, or revealing more than one symptom.

This is where care settles. A lot of people intend to resolve the entire point in one go, however the smartest move is to avoid the circumstance from getting worse while you prepare the ideal repair.

Why spring repair work is various from average garage maintenance

Plenty of garage door upkeep is straightforward. Keeping tracks tidy, checking seals, testing the opener, and lubing relocating parts can often be done as component of preventive upkeep for garage doors. Springtime work is different due to the fact that the spring is the stress resource. That means the dangers are not similar to replacing a remote battery or cleaning debris from the threshold.

The biggest blunder I see is when a person presumes the springtime is just one more replaceable get rid of a couple of screws holding it in position. In truth, springtime systems can be securely filled and ruthless. One wrong motion can release force unexpectedly. That is why individuals searching for just how to fix a garage door typically need a safety-first answer rather than an easy equipment checklist.

This is specifically real with doors that are part of tornado resilience preparation. Queensland assistance motivates garage doors to adhere to AS/NZS 4505 and to be correctly ranked for wind pressure, or to have a supporting system for approaching cyclones. If the door itself is not certified or has actually been changed in time, spring repair service may be just component of the service. The safer, a lot more long lasting selection might be repair service incorporated with substitute planning.

How experts approach the work safely

The safest repair services are made with the system isolated, the door sustained appropriately, and the stress regulated by a person that recognizes the equipment well. The service technician will generally validate whether the springtime has failed, whether the door is risk-free to relocate, and whether there is damages to the opener or track positioning. If the garage door motor has actually been straining, that should be evaluated also, due to the fact that an overworked opener can come to be loud, sluggish, or unstable even after the springtime is fixed.

There is a functional difference in between a repair work that restores activity and a fixing that brings back trust fund. Anyone can make a door action once again. The much better outcome is a door that opens up evenly, shuts easily, seals properly, and does not leave you wondering whether it will certainly behave the following time the weather condition changes.

Homeowners usually undervalue just how much the door's balance affects daily use. An effectively fixed spring must let the door really feel regulated, not jumpy. It ought to decrease the lots on the opener, not compel the opener to compensate. If the fixing was done well, the door ought to also rest much better against the framework, which helps with both security and tornado resilience.

Preventive maintenance for garage doors that assists avoid spring trouble

The best springtime repair work is the one you do not need yet. Preventative upkeep for garage doors does not eliminate wear, yet it does lower the chances of being caught off-guard. A basic routine of checking seals, inspecting the door's motion, paying attention for unusual noises, and keeping the system clean can reveal problems early.

A springtime typically gives warning prior to it stops working totally. The door might start to really feel irregular. The opener might seem like it is functioning harder. The balance may appear slightly off. Those are the moments when a property owner must focus as opposed to awaiting a complete breakdown. If you capture the problem early, you might avoid a locked-up door on a weekend break or throughout a storm warning.

Maintenance also matters because Queensland assistance on tornado readiness is really clear regarding the home envelope. Door structures, seals, and exterior openings must be examined prior to tornado period. That suggestions fits normally with garage door treatment. A spring in great problem, a door that closes safely, and seals that do their task all interact to keep the garage from becoming a weak point.
